Recommendations <br /> Action <br /> It is recommended that the Planning Commission: <br /> 1. Approve the Negative Declaration; and <br /> 2. Approve Use Permit Application No. PA-0500162 with the Findings and Conditions of Approval <br /> contained in the staff report. <br /> Findings <br /> In order to approve the proposed Use Permit application, the Planning Commission must make the <br /> following Findings (Development Title Section 9-821.6): <br /> 1. The proposed use is consistent with the goals, policies, standards, and maps of the General Plan; <br /> any applicable Master Plan, Specific Plan, and Special Purpose Plan, and any other applicable <br /> plan adopted by the county. <br /> • This finding can be made because the proposed uses may be conditionally permitted in <br /> the R-L (Residential Low Density) zone with an approved Use Permit application. The <br /> project is also consistent with the goals, policies, standards, and maps of the General <br /> Plan. <br /> 2. Adequate utilities, roadway improvements, sanitation, water supply, drainage, and other necessary <br /> facilities have been provided, and the proposed improvements are properly related to existing <br /> proposed roadways <br /> • This finding can be made because the project site has public road frontage on E. <br /> Lockeford Ranch Drive and because all of the services will be provided on the site in <br /> conformance with applicable ordinance requirements. <br /> 3. The site is physically suitable for the type of development and for the intensity of development. <br /> • This finding can be made because the 4.85 acre parcel is of adequate size to <br /> accommodate the buildings and maneuvering and parking areas necessary for the <br /> project. The applicant is proposing a 16 foot wide one way aisle driveway and paved <br /> access for all areas of traffic. <br /> 4. Issuance of the permit will not be significantly detrimental to the public health, safety, or welfare or <br /> be injurious to the property or improvements of adjacent properties. <br /> • This finding can be made because an Initial Study prepared for this project found no <br /> potentially significant environmental impacts. <br /> San Joaquin County PA-0500162\St. Joachim Church <br /> Community Development Page 4 <br />
